Expected Lifespan of HVAC Equipment in Sacramento

Different HVAC components have different lifespans, and understanding these timelines helps you plan replacements proactively. A typical air conditioning unit in Sacramento lasts between 12 to 15 years with proper maintenance, though some well-maintained systems reach 18 years. Furnaces generally last 15 to 20 years, while heat pumps typically operate effectively for 10 to 15 years. Heat pump technology has advanced significantly, and modern units with inverter technology are becoming increasingly durable. Carrier, Trane, and Lennox units consistently perform well in Central Valley conditions. Smaller components like capacitors typically need replacement every 5 to 10 years, while blower motors might last 10 to 15 years. Regular maintenance extends these timelines considerably, as dust from the valley environment can accelerate wear without proper filter changes and coil cleaning.

The Repair Versus Replace Decision Framework

When your HVAC system breaks down, the critical question becomes whether repairing it makes financial sense. Industry professionals apply the 50% rule as a practical guide: if the repair cost exceeds 50% of a new system's replacement price, replacement is typically the better investment. A typical residential AC repair runs $300 to $600 for refrigerant recharges, while compressor replacement alone costs $1,500 to $4,000. Full system replacement ranges from $4,000 to $12,000 depending on tonnage and SEER2 efficiency ratings. How HVAC Repair Helps Prevent Costly System Failures

Regular professional repair and maintenance can extend your system's lifespan significantly, preventing premature failure that forces emergency replacement. When you address small problems like refrigerant leaks, worn capacitors, or blower motor issues early, you prevent cascading damage to the compressor and other expensive components. Annual tune-ups, which cost $150 to $300, verify your system's health before peak cooling or heating seasons arrive. Professional inspections catch issues like frozen evaporator coils, clogged drain lines, and electrical connection problems that could disable your entire system if ignored. Understanding How Long HVAC Repair Takes in Sacramento

Simple repairs like capacitor replacement or thermostat recalibration typically take 1 to 2 hours and can often be completed same-day. Refrigerant recharge procedures usually require 2 to 4 hours depending on the extent of leak detection work needed. Blower motor replacement generally takes 3 to 5 hours as technicians must access internal components and verify proper airflow afterward. More complex repairs like evaporator coil replacement may require 6 to 8 hours or multiple visits if coil parts must be ordered. Emergency repairs during nights or weekends may extend timelines due to initial diagnostic complexity when your system has shut down unexpectedly. Efficiency Degradation and Long-Term Operating Costs

As your HVAC system ages, its efficiency naturally declines, increasing your energy bills and carbon footprint over time. Systems older than 10 years typically operate at 60% to 75% of their original efficiency due to refrigerant leakage, worn compressors, and dirty coils that reduce heat transfer. The older SEER ratings (pre-2023) topped out around 21, while new SEER2 ratings achieve 20 to 24 on high-end units, translating to 20% to 30% lower energy consumption. A system losing 25% efficiency means your utility bills rise correspondingly, quietly costing you $200 to $500 extra annually depending on Sacramento's brutal summer temperatures. Over five years, that's $1,000 to $2,500 in wasted energy costs alone. Modern systems with variable-speed compressors and smart thermostat integration from brands like Nest and Ecobee reduce consumption even further. Signs That Replacement Is Smarter Than Repair

Several warning indicators suggest replacement is a more intelligent choice than continuing expensive repairs. If your system requires repair more than once per year, replacement costs typically prove lower over time than repeated service calls and parts replacement. Unusual noises like grinding, squealing, or loud clicking indicate bearing failure, belt wear, or relay problems that grow worse without replacement. Refrigerant leaks in systems older than 10 years are especially problematic because older R-22 refrigerant was phased out in January 2020 and replacement R-410A or R-32 refrigerant costs more for aging equipment. Frozen evaporator coils, which require immediate attention to prevent water damage and compressor failure, become more common in aging systems. Planning Replacement Timing for Maximum Value

Strategic timing of HVAC replacement helps you avoid emergency situations while managing costs effectively. Most homeowners benefit from replacing systems during spring or fall shoulder seasons when contractor scheduling is easier and you're not dependent on emergency after-hours service with premium pricing. Waiting until mid-summer when your system fails leaves you vulnerable to https://precisioninsurancesaccounty.huicopper.com/insurance-and-hvac-repair-what-sacramento-homeowners-often-miss-1 expensive emergency surcharges of 50% to 100% above standard rates, plus potential discomfort in 105°F heat that poses real health risks. Planning replacement in March or April before peak cooling season ensures your new system operates optimally through summer and avoids rushed decisions made under stress.
